| package org.apache.xmlgraphics.util.io; |
| |
| import java.io.FilterInputStream; |
| import java.io.IOException; |
| import java.io.InputStream; |
| |
| /** |
| * This class is a FilterInputStream descendant that reads from an underlying InputStream |
| * up to a defined number of bytes or the end of the underlying stream. Closing this InputStream |
| * will not result in the underlying InputStream to be closed, too. |
| * <p> |
| * This InputStream can be used to read chunks from a larger file of which the length is |
| * known in advance. |
| */ |
| public class SubInputStream extends FilterInputStream { |
| |
| /** Indicates the number of bytes remaining to be read from the underlying InputStream. */ |
| private long bytesToRead; |
| |
| /** |
| * Indicates whether the underlying stream should be closed when the {@link #close()} method |
| * is called. |
| */ |
| private boolean closeUnderlying = false; |
| |
| /** |
| * Creates a new SubInputStream. |
| * @param in the InputStream to read from |
| * @param maxLen the maximum number of bytes to read from the underlying InputStream until |
| * the end-of-file is signalled. |
| * @param closeUnderlying true if the underlying stream should be closed when the |
| * {@link #close()} method is called. |
| */ |
| public SubInputStream(InputStream in, long maxLen, boolean closeUnderlying) { |
| super(in); |
| this.bytesToRead = maxLen; |
| this.closeUnderlying = closeUnderlying; |
| } |
| |
| /** |
| * Creates a new SubInputStream. The underlying stream is not closed, when close() is called. |
| * @param in the InputStream to read from |
| * @param maxLen the maximum number of bytes to read from the underlying InputStream until |
| * the end-of-file is signalled. |
| */ |
| public SubInputStream(InputStream in, long maxLen) { |
| this(in, maxLen, false); |
| } |
| |
| /** {@inheritDoc} */ |
| public int read() throws IOException { |
| if (bytesToRead > 0) { |
| int result = super.read(); |
| if (result >= 0) { |
| bytesToRead--; |
| return result; |
| } else { |
| return -1; |
| } |
| } else { |
| return -1; |
| } |
| } |
| |
| /** {@inheritDoc} */ |
| public int read(byte[] b, int off, int len) throws IOException { |
| if (bytesToRead == 0) { |
| return -1; |
| } |
| int effRead = (int)Math.min(bytesToRead, len); |
| //cast to int is safe because len can never be bigger than Integer.MAX_VALUE |
| |
| int result = super.read(b, off, effRead); |
| if (result >= 0) { |
| bytesToRead -= result; |
| } |
| return result; |
| } |
| |
| /** {@inheritDoc} */ |
| public long skip(long n) throws IOException { |
| long effRead = Math.min(bytesToRead, n); |
| long result = super.skip(effRead); |
| bytesToRead -= result; |
| return result; |
| } |
| |
| /** {@inheritDoc} */ |
| public void close() throws IOException { |
| this.bytesToRead = 0; |
| if (this.closeUnderlying) { |
| super.close(); |
| } |
| } |
| } |
